DDM15SC Single Phase Din Rail Electronic Energy KWh Meter Instruction Manual

Model: DDM15SC

1. Introduction

The DDM15SC is a 5-80A LCD Digital Display Single Phase Din Rail Electronic Energy KWh Meter designed for measuring active energy consumption in single-phase two-wire systems. This meter combines microelectronics and digital processing technology to provide accurate and reliable measurements. Its compact design, ease of installation, and stable performance make it suitable for various electrical monitoring applications.

2. Specifications

The DDM15SC energy meter is built with high reliability and precision. Below are its key technical specifications:

FeatureDescription
ModelDDM15SC
MaterialPlastic
AccuracyFirst Grade
Reference Voltage220V/230V 50/60Hz
Reference Current (Max. Current)5(80)A
Insulating Property1min 4KV Alternating Voltage, 1.2/50us 6KV Waveform Impulse Voltage
DisplayLCD Digital Display
Installation35mm DIN Rail (meets DIN EN50022)
Wiring MethodUp-out and down-in / Up-in and down-out
Pole Width17.5mm / 0.7in (meets DIN43880)
FunctionsDisplays electricity, voltage, current, frequency, power factors
Energy Pulse SignalRed LED
Package SizeApprox. 8.6 x 7.5 x 4.5 cm (3.4 x 3 x 1.8 in)
WeightApprox. 125g

3. Installation

The DDM15SC energy meter is designed for easy installation on a 35mm DIN rail. Please ensure all power is disconnected before proceeding with installation to prevent electrical shock.

3.1 Mounting

  1. Locate a suitable 35mm DIN rail within your electrical panel.
  2. Align the meter's mounting clip with the DIN rail.
  3. Press the meter firmly onto the rail until it clicks into place.

3.2 Wiring

The meter supports 'Up-out and down-in' or 'Up-in and down-out' wiring methods. Refer to the wiring diagram below for correct connections. It is crucial to connect the Live (L) and Neutral (N) wires correctly to ensure accurate measurement and safe operation.

Wiring Steps:

  1. Connect the incoming Live (L) and Neutral (N) wires from your power source to the designated input terminals on the meter.
  2. Connect the outgoing Live (L) and Neutral (N) wires to your load (e.g., through an air circuit breaker or power switch) from the designated output terminals on the meter.
  3. Ensure all connections are tight and secure.
  4. Verify the wiring against the diagram before restoring power.

Safety Warning: Installation should only be performed by qualified personnel. Always disconnect power at the main circuit breaker before installing or servicing the meter.

4. Operation

Once correctly installed and powered on, the DDM15SC energy meter will automatically begin measuring and displaying electrical parameters on its LCD screen.

4.1 LCD Digital Display

The LCD display provides real-time readings of:

  • Electricity (kWh): Total active energy consumed.
  • Voltage (V): Current line voltage.
  • Current (A): Current flowing through the circuit.
  • Frequency (Hz): Power supply frequency.
  • Power Factors: The ratio of real power to apparent power.

The meter features an embedded end cover and no reset button, which helps prevent unauthorized manipulation of the recorded data, ensuring data integrity.

4.2 Energy Pulse Signal

A red LED indicator on the meter provides an energy pulse signal, which flashes proportionally to the energy consumption. This can be used for calibration or external monitoring purposes.

5. Maintenance

The DDM15SC energy meter is designed for long-term, maintenance-free operation. However, periodic checks are recommended to ensure optimal performance:

  • Cleaning: Keep the meter clean and free from dust. Use a soft, dry cloth for cleaning. Do not use abrasive cleaners or solvents.
  • Connections: Periodically check terminal connections to ensure they remain tight and free from corrosion.
  • Environment: Ensure the operating environment remains within the specified temperature and humidity ranges to prevent damage.
  • Inspection: Visually inspect the meter for any signs of physical damage or overheating.

Caution: Do not attempt to open or repair the meter yourself. Refer all servicing to qualified technicians.

6. Troubleshooting

If you encounter issues with your DDM15SC energy meter, consider the following common troubleshooting steps:

  • No Display/Power:
    - Check if the main power supply to the meter is active.
    - Verify all wiring connections are secure and correct according to the diagram in Section 3.2.
  • Incorrect Readings:
    - Ensure the meter is correctly wired for your specific application (Up-out and down-in / Up-in and down-out). Incorrect wiring can lead to inaccurate readings.
    - Confirm the voltage and current are within the meter's specified range (220V/230V, 5(80)A).
  • LED Not Flashing:
    - If the red LED energy pulse signal is not flashing, it may indicate no load is connected or no energy is being consumed. Check the connected load.
  • Physical Damage:
    - If the meter shows signs of physical damage, discontinue use immediately and contact support.

If the problem persists after performing these checks, contact customer support for further assistance.
